Chile - Cropland Area Under Organic Agriculture
Since 2014, Chile Cropland Area Under Organic Agriculture was down by 1.5% year on year. At 16 Thousand Hectares in 2019, the country was number 33 among other countries in Cropland Area Under Organic Agriculture. Chile is overtaken by Benin, which was number 32 at 18.9 Thousand Hectares and is followed by Serbia at 14.02 Thousand Hectares. Italy lead the ranking with 1,457 Thousand Hectares in 2019, that is +2.8% versus 2018. France, Spain and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ethiopia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+95% per year, while Lesotho was the worst growing country at -71.8% per year.
